Question 507565: In 2 mins. a conveyor belt moves 300 lbs of aluminum from the delivery truck to a storage area. A smaller belt moves the same quantity of cans the same distance in 6 mins. If both belts are used, find how long it takes to move the cans to storage.

You can put this solution on YOUR website! In doing problems like this, you need to consider each thing as doing a faction of the whole job.
.
The larger conveyor does the work in 2 minutes, so it does 1/2 the job per minute.
.
The smaller conveyor does the work in 6 minutes, so it does 1/6 of the job per minute.
.
x = unknown number of minutes working together
.
(1/2 + 1/6) x = 1 whole job
.
(6/12 + 2/12)x = 1
.
(8/12)x = 1
.
x = 12/8 = 3/2
.
x = 1 1/2 minutes
.
Always check your work.
.
Working for 1 1/2 minutes, the larger conveyor does 3/2*1/2 = 3/4 of the job (recalling it can do the whole job in 2 minutes).
.
Working for 1 1/2 minutes the smaller conveyor can do 3/2 * 1/6 = 3/12 = 1/4 of the job.
.
Correct.
.
Answer: Working together it will take 1 1/2 minutes or 1 min 30 sec.
